WEBPreheat the oven to 450 degrees. Rinse the shrimp under cold running water and transfer to a paper towel lined plate. Pat dry and set aside. In a mixing bowl combine the breadcrumbs, pecorino cheese, oregano, garlic, lemon zest, parsley and olive oil. Whisk with a fork until the mixture looks like wet sand.

WEBPlace shrimp in an even layer in a 8" x 8" casserole dish. Set aside. Melt butter in a medium-sized saucepan. then add garlic and cook until fragrant, about 2 minutes. Stir in seasoning, then remove from heat. Pour over the shrimp. Bake for 20 minutes, until shrimp is pink and cooked through. Sprinkle lemon juice over shrimp and serve.
